Abstract
Optical properties of small droplets of aqueous solutions of zinc chloride were studied in the 3 ΞΌm to 12 ΞΌm spectral range. The droplets are generated by combustion of a pyrotechnic screening smoke composition containing hexachloroethane and zinc. Mass extinction coefficients were determined and interpreted by the theory of Mie.
The optical constants of aqueous solutions of zinc chloride are markedly different from those expected for a screening smoke of low IR transparency.
